    The Carisbrooke Vets in Isle of Wight

    The Carisbrooke Vets is a veterinary practice located on the Isle of Wight, with branches in Newport, Sandown, and Freshwater. They offer a range of services for small animals, exotic pets, and farm animals. The practice has been providing care to local animals since the 1960s. Their team is dedicated to patient welfare, delivering compassionate and high-quality veterinary care. They focus on meeting the needs of both the animals and their owners, striving to build lasting relationships within the community. The practice emphasises the importance of a friendly and supportive environment for all. Carisbrooke Vets provides its own 24/7 in-house emergency and out-of-hours provision, ensuring that animals receive care whenever needed.
